"Even if trained with pediatric data, current AI systems don't work equally well in all patients. Huy Phan, Alan Turing Institute, U.K., who was co-author of the study said improvements are needed in AI systems to avoid bias towards population groups and ensure accurate diagnoses for all patients. A similar performance can be achieved for children if pediatric data are included in the deep learning process.ĭr. On adult EEG, AI systems assign sleep stages correctly about nine out of ten times-on par with human experts. "Clinicians consider several metrics from hypnograms, such as sleep onset latency, sleep efficiency, time spent in each of the sleep stages, and time spent awake after sleep onset, to help them diagnose sleep disorders." "Sleep follows a typical cyclical pattern of sleep stages that make up the 'sleep architecture' and can be seen in a hypnogram-a graph that represents the stages of sleep over time," said Associate Professor Baumert. Prior to the introduction of AI methods for classifying sleep patterns, a technician would examine overnight EEG, 30 seconds at a time, and assign one of the sleep stages to it. NREM is categorized into three stages (N1, N2, N3). Generally, sleep comprises rapid eye movement (REM) sleep and non- rapid eye movement (NREM) sleep. Early identification of sleep problems, especially in young people, is vital to maximizing the effectiveness of appropriate treatment. The association between sleep problems, cognitive development and mental health has long been studied and recognized. The study was published in the journal Sleep Medicine. This means sleep disorders in children could be misdiagnosed due to using adult-biased data sets." "However, most available sleep EEG databases contain adult data only and therefore, the systems developed on those databases seem to have issues when dealing with kids' sleep because they have never 'seen' and 'learnt' it. "Deep learning systems need big EEG databases to learn the brain wave patterns associated with various sleep stages to give reliable results," said Associate Professor Baumert. Collected overnight, it provides the input data to deep learning systems. An electroencephalogram (EEG) records the brain's electrical activity on a person's scalp. Nerve impulses in the brain cause electrical activity. "We have found evidence that errors in sleep classification generated using AI could lead to misdiagnosis of sleep disorders, particularly in children." "There has been a big push to automate this labor-intensive and expensive process using deep learning-an AI method that teaches computers to process data in a way that is inspired by the human brain. "Sleep stages are primarily determined by analyzing the brain waves during sleep, which traditionally is done manually (or semi-automated)," said the University of Adelaide's Associate Professor Mathias Baumert, School of Electrical and Mechanical Engineering.
